In today’s episode, we speak with Shaady Salehi, Executive Director of the Trust Based Philanthropy Project and Roxana Shirkhoda, former head of social impact at Zoom. We’ll discuss the core tenets of Trust Based Philanthropy while delving into why traditional models of philanthropy are rooted in a historical context of exploitation and business-centered logic that doesn’t often serve the community organizations doing the work. They’ll talk about the importance of multi-year unrestricted funding, the importance of having corporate and tech partners taking up the Trust Based Philanthropy mantle, and share about how they’re working to influence the entire sector towards an equitable, anti-racist, and restorative approach to giving.
